A young child was mistakenly left in a car by his father, who believed he had already dropped him off at preschool. The father discovered the child later, and both the authorities and the school confirmed the incident. This story highlights the importance of double-checking routines, especially when it comes to the safety of children. It serves as a reminder of how easily mistakes can happen in our busy lives and the potential dangers of leaving children unattended in vehicles. The incident underscores the need for awareness and preventive measures to ensure the safety of young children.
